Principles of Responsible Play
Responsible play starts with knowing your personal limits and being honest when gambling stops feeling fun.
Practical guidelines include:
- Setting deposit and spending limits before you begin
- Limiting the amount of time spent gambling
- Avoiding attempts to chase losses
- Viewing bonuses and promotions as entertainment incentives, not guarantees
- Gambling only with disposable income
If gambling begins to affect your finances, work, relationships, sleep, or emotional wellbeing, that’s a serious sign to pause. It may also be the right time to speak with someone who can help.
Responsible Gambling Tools at Online Casinos
Most reputable online casinos offer account tools that help players manage their gambling habits.
Common features include:
- Deposit limits
- Loss limits
- Session time reminders
- Cooling-off periods
- Temporary account suspension
- Self-exclusion options
You’ll usually find these controls in your account settings. In many cases, players can set or adjust them directly, although some changes may take time to apply.
We encourage players to use these tools early, not only after gambling starts to feel difficult to manage. Setting boundaries in advance can make a real difference.
Recognising Problem Gambling
Spotting the signs early matters. Problem gambling doesn’t always look obvious at first, and it can build slowly.
Warning signs may include:
- Spending more money or time than originally planned
- Gambling to recover previous losses
- Borrowing money to fund gambling
- Hiding gambling behaviour from friends or family
- Feeling anxious, stressed, or irritable when not gambling
If these behaviours keep happening, professional support should be considered. There’s no shame in asking for help, and confidential support is available.
Support Services for Players in Canada
Confidential and free support is available in Canada for people affected by gambling-related harm.
ConnexOntario
Free and confidential support for mental health, addiction, and problem gambling services in Ontario.
Phone: 1-866-531-2600
Website: https://www.connexontario.ca
Gambling Support BC
Confidential information, support, and referral services for people in British Columbia affected by gambling harms.
Phone: 1-888-795-6111
Website: https://www.gamblingsupportbc.ca
Gambling: Help and Referral
Confidential support and referrals for people in Quebec dealing with gambling-related problems.
Phone: 1-800-461-0140
Website: https://www.aidejeu.ca
These services are available to people experiencing gambling harm, as well as friends and family members who are worried about someone else.
Age Restrictions and Parental Controls
Online casinos are intended for adults aged 18 years and over.
Parents and guardians are encouraged to:
- Use device-level parental controls
- Install filtering software
- Restrict access to gambling-related websites
- Protect devices with passwords
Preventing underage access is a shared responsibility. Operators must run proper checks, and households can help by keeping gambling sites and accounts away from minors.
